Spanish Painter’s Fashion Ads Look Like Pieces of Art

Spanish artist Ignasi Monreal blends the perfect cocktail of contemporary art with classical elements. His multidisciplinary work combines painting with design, creative direction, and even film.

Its little wonder that Monreal quickly rose to fame. Working with brands such as Dior, and Louis Vuitton, and directing music videos for stars like
FKA twigs and Christine & the Queens, has been just the beginning.

His most famous campaign to date has been for luxury giant Gucci, creating art-like ads that look both eerie and captivating.

“I started to paint very early on. I was just following my instinct,” said the painter in an interview for It’s Nice That. “I work in different media and each excites me in a different way. Oil painting is less controllable, and there is a certain charm of the unknown I enjoy very much.” Digital painting, on the other hand “has an amazing aspect of freedom.”.

His first solo show opened this year at La Fresh Gallery in Madrid.
Titled Plats Bruts, it features a series of round paintings of Mediterranean food.
